Readability and Format Considerations

When working with Winterhoods, it's important to consider how it will appear across different mediums. On screen, its clean lines ensure legibility even at smaller sizes. For PDF exports and print, it maintains its clarity and visual appeal. However, like many script fonts, it may not be ideal for long-form reading due to its stylized nature.

To maintain readability, pair Winterhoods with a complementary font for body text. A classic serif font such as Georgia or a modern sans serif like Helvetica can provide a strong contrast that enhances the overall layout.

Font Pairing and Commercial Licensing

Font pairing is an essential aspect of editorial design, and Winterhoods works well when combined with a more structured typeface. This combination helps establish a clear visual hierarchy and improves the overall reading experience. For instance, using Winterhoods for headings and a clean sans serif for captions can create a cohesive and professional look.
